Zustand: Sehr gut | Sprache: Englisch | Produktart: Bücher | This book is focused on the process of writing books but the process will also apply to all types of writings such as for magazines, journals, and articles; as well as developing lectures.Just as we are each unique individuals, we also have our unique style of writing. Each writer must find their style as thousands of others have done so for eons. This book will support your writing efforts by providing an efficient and effective process so that you can have an organized approach, thus making it easier for you to focus on the art of writing your book. It also provides valuable information about today's writing and publication environment.Dr. Gerald L. Kovacich has written about 20 books of fiction and non-fiction with four different publishers, excluding second, third editions and foreign language editions. He has mentored and co-authored with successful writers for over a decade. Based on those experiences, he has decided to share his successful approach with others who have made their decision to write their first and subsequent books.
